Football is a popular team sport played outdoors that combines elements of strategy, physical fitness, and skill. It is commonly known as soccer in the United States and Canada to distinguish it from American football. Here are some key points about football:
Objective: The primary objective of football is to score goals by getting a round ball into the opposing team's goal. The team with the most goals at the end of the match wins.
Teams: Football is typically played between two teams, each consisting of 11 players, including one goalkeeper. There are variations of the sport, such as futsal, which is played with smaller teams on a smaller field.
Field: Football is played on a rectangular field with specific dimensions. The field is marked with boundary lines and has a goal at each end.The field can vary in size depending on the level of play.
Duration: A standard football match is divided into two halves, each lasting 45 minutes, with a 15-minute halftime break. In some cases, extra time may be played in knockout competitions to determine a winner.
Rules: Football has a set of rules and regulations governed by organizations like FIFA (Fédération Internationale de Football Association). Rules cover various aspects of the game, including offside, fouls, and free kicks.
Scoring: Goals are scored when the entire ball crosses the goal line between the goalposts and under the crossbar. Each goal is worth one point.
Penalty Kicks: A penalty kick is awarded to a team if a foul is committed inside the penalty area. It is a one-on-one situation between the attacking player and the goalkeeper, taken from the penalty spot.
Yellow and Red Cards: Referees use yellow and red cards to discipline players for rule violations. Yellow cards are a warning, while red cards result in ejection from the game.
Competitions: Football is played at both the professional and amateur levels. Major international competitions include the FIFA World Cup and the UEFA European Championship. Clubs compete in domestic leagues like the English Premier League, La Liga, Serie A, and the Bundesliga.
Skills: Football requires a range of skills, including dribbling, passing, shooting, and defending. It also involves teamwork, communication, and strategic planning.
Fitness: Players in football require good cardiovascular endurance, agility, speed, and strength. Matches can be physically demanding, requiring players to run for extended periods.
Global Popularity: Football is one of the most popular sports in the world, with a massive fan base and millions of participants worldwide. It transcends cultural and geographic boundaries, making it a truly global sport.
In conclusion, football is a widely loved team sport known for its simplicity, accessibility, and the passion it inspires in fans around the world. It is a sport that promotes teamwork, skill development, and physical fitness while providing entertainment for both players and spectators.
